HRAYXStock

The fund normally invests at least 80% of its net assets (plus the amount of any borrowings for investment purposes) in the equity securities of mid-capitalization companies. The fund will invest primarily in the equity securities of companies that the portfolio managers believe have the potential for above-average earnings or sales growth, reasonable valuations and acceptable debt levels.

EPRTREIT

Essential Properties Realty Trust, Inc., a real estate company, acquires, owns, and manages single-tenant properties in the United States. The company leases its properties to middle-market companies, such as restaurants, car washes, automotive services, medical and dental services, convenience stores, equipment rental, entertainment, early childhood education, grocery, and health and fitness on a long-term basis. As of December 31, 2021, it had a portfolio of 1, 451 properties. The company qualifies as a real estate investment trust for federal income tax purposes. It generally would not be subject to federal corporate income taxes if it distributes at least 90% of its taxable income to its stockholders. The company was founded in 2016 and is headquartered in Princeton, New Jersey.
